The restraint gear on a 2-post lift is the toothed gear that engages when the lifting arm swings in under load, locking the arm at whatever angle the tech set it to. When teeth wear round, chip, or the pawl gear that engages into the restraint gear loses its point, the arm can swing under load — and a swung arm with a vehicle on it drops the vehicle. Any restraint gear that will not positively catch the arm under light hand pressure needs to come off, whether the teeth look okay or not.
Check your lift's serial before ordering
The most common reason a lift part comes back is not a defect — it is a revision mismatch. Manufacturers change sub-parts between production runs while keeping the same lift model name, so "it fits my lift model" is not always enough. The model plate carries the serial number that pins your lift to a specific run, and that is the number that settles which version of this part belongs on your lift.
Can't find the plate? Measure the old part — overall length, bolt-hole spacing, thread size on anything threaded — and photograph it from a couple of angles. Send that with your lift's brand and rough age and we will match it against the parts breakdowns we service from every week.
Also inspect
- Arm pin — if you had a bad restraint gear you may also have a mushroomed or grooved arm pin
- Foot-pad rubber — intact, securely attached
- Return spring on the pawl
- Arm itself — broken welds, cracks, severe rust
A restraint gear that will not engage is a lift that is unsafe to load. Do not put a vehicle on the lift until you confirm both arms lock positively under hand pressure.
